We are pleased to produce this 2nd edition of Contemporary Cambodian Labor and Employment Law. The theme of this edition is ‘Digital economy and post-pandemic society’, drawing on the trends and challenges that have emerged for workers and employers during these tumultuous and unprecedented last few years. The topics covered are varied and explore domestic and gig work, the implications of ‘working from home’ for intellectual property rights and the role of social dialogue post-pandemic.
It is a joint effort of FLPA and SC, who are both committed to the project’s aim to promote new Cambodian academic voices on labor issues and grow Cambodia’s labor law community.
The papers do not reflect the views of the editorial team, but instead explore the authors’ views from different angles.
